Saturday, January 11, 2025 - American actor, Alec Baldwin has filed a lawsuit against those involved in pursuing criminal charges against him over the de@th of cinematographer Halyna Hutchins on the film set of Rust.
He is suing the defendants, including special prosecutor Kari Morrissey
and Santa Fe District Attorney Mary Carmack-Altwies, for malicious prosecution
and civil rights violations.
Baldwin claims prosecutors were "blinded by their desire to convict
[him] for all the wrong reasons".
In a statement, Ms Morrisey said: "We look forward to our day in
court." BBC News has contacted Ms Carmack-Altwies for comment.
Baldwin's lawsuit alleges that prosecutors intentionally concealed
evidence that would absolve the actor from blame and "sought at every turn
to scapegoat" him to "maliciously bring about or advance" his
trial and conviction.
In a statement to BBC News, Ms Morrissey said: "In October 2023 the
prosecution team became aware that Mr Baldwin intended to file a retaliatory
civil lawsuit. We look forward to our day in court."
The lawsuit was filed less than a month after Ms Morrissey withdrew an
appeal over the court's decision to dismiss an involuntary manslaughter charge
against Baldwin, following the 2021 fatal sho0ting of Ms Hutchins on the Santa
Fe film set.
Baldwin, the lead actor and co-producer of the film, was pointing a gun
when the revolver went off, killing the cinematographer and wounding director
Joel Souza.
The actor's involuntary manslaughter trial was upended in July when a
judge threw the case out based on the misconduct of police and prosecutors over
the withholding of ammunition evidence from the defence.
After the lawsuit was filed, Baldwin's
lawyers Luke Nikas and Alex Spiro said in a joint statement given to the PA
news agency: "Criminal prosecutions are supposed to be about the search
for truth and justice, not to pursue personal or political gain or harass the
innocent.
"Kari Morrissey and the other defendants
violated that basic principle, over and over, and trampled on Alec Baldwin's
rights.
"We bring this action to hold the defendants accountable for their misconduct and to prevent them from doing this to anyone else."
